Ingredients
-
1 cup all-purpose flour
-
1 cup oats
-
⅓ cup butter, cut in small pieces
-
1 tablespoon sugar, or more to taste
-
½ cup half-and-half
-
2 eggs, beaten
-
1 cup fresh blackberries
-
1 teaspoon chopped fresh thyme
Directions
-
Preheat oven to 425 degrees F (220 degrees C).
-
Process flour, oats, butter, and sugar together in a food processor until mixture resembles a coarse meal.
-
Stir half-and-half and eggs together in a bowl, reserving 1 tablespoon. Add egg mixture to flour mixture in food processor and pulse until it forms a soft dough.
-
Turn out dough onto lightly floured work surface. Press dough into a circle about 1-inch thick. Gently press blackberries into top of dough; brush with reserved 1 tablespoon egg mixture and sprinkle with thyme. Cut into six wedges and transfer to a baking sheet.
-
Bake in preheated oven until scones turn golden brown, about 15 minutes.
